Florida Lottery reports best July ‘on record’
The Florida Lottery said it had “its strongest start ever” as the state agency closed the books on the first month of the fiscal year. The Lottery set “all-time record sales for the month of July totaling over $532 million, 17 percent higher than the previous July record,” according to a press release. “As we move forward, we will continue producing innovative games and exciting promotions to ensure we continue to increase our sales and maximize revenue for education,” Secretary Tom Delacenserie…
